Education and Appointments: |
Education:
Ph D., 2009, Geochemistry, Institute of Geology and Geophysics, CAS
B.S., 2004, Geology, Northwest University
Professional Employment:
02/2012 - present, Associate Researcher, Institute of Geology and Geophysics, CAS
12/2010 - 05/2011, Visiting scholar, University of Arkansas, Fayetteville, AR
06/2009 - 02/2012, Post-doc, Institute of Geology and Geophysics, CAS |
Research Interests: |
Petrology and geochemistry of mantle-derived rocks
Secular evolution of the lithospheric mantle beneath the North China Craton |
